From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)

Wizardry \Wiz"ard*ry\, n.
The character or practices o? wizards; sorcery; magic. ``He
acquired a reputation bordering on wizardry.'' --J. A.
Symonds.

From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)

wizardry
n : exceptional creative ability [syn: {genius}]
